WebThis Abandoned State Asylum for the Insane started construction in 1870 and was completed almost 20 years later. It was a state-of-the-art facility when it was built, incorporating the most modern ideas in psychiatric treatment. The design of the buildings as well as the restorative grounds were intended to complement the innovations in ... In 1927, the northern farmlands were transferred back to the State for the development of what is today Buffalo State College. In 1973, the Asylum was added to the National Register of Historic Places and in 1986, it was designated a National Historic Landmark.
